Today, our people and our country are facing very difficult conditions. On one hand, they are confronted with the many hardships of war, caused by the regime\u2019s\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.maryam-rajavi.com\/en\/viewpoints\/regime-program-nuclear-free-iran\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">nuclear and terrorist projects<\/a>. On the other hand, a regime that has become fragile and unstable has intensified its campaign of repression against Iranian society. This includes the arrest of thousands of people, the complete and continued shutdown of the internet, and the execution of young people arrested during the uprising, as well as members of the\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/english.mojahedin.org\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">People\u2019s Mojahedin Organization<\/a>.&#8221;<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">&#8220;Since March 19, the ruling clerics have\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/www.maryam-rajavi.com\/en\/freedom-and-lasting-peace-in-iran-and-the-middle-east\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">executed 18 political prisoners<\/a>. Eight of them were members of the PMOI, and the other ten were from among rebellious protesters. They were tried and sentenced to death in unjust courts that violated minimum judicial standards. This protest movement, now one of the longest-running and most sustained forms of resistance inside Iran\u2019s prison system, reflects the prisoners\u2019 continued opposition to capital punishment.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">A significant proportion of these prisoners are women political prisoners, currently serving their sentences in the women\u2019s ward of Evin Prison (Tehran),\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/wncri.org\/2026\/03\/11\/qarchak-prison-80-women-detained\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Qarchak Prison<\/a>\u00a0(Varamin), the women\u2019s ward of Sepidar Prison (Ahvaz), the women\u2019s ward of Adelabad Prison (Shiraz), the women\u2019s ward of Zahedan Prison, the women\u2019s ward of Yazd Prison, and the women\u2019s ward of the Lakan Prison in Rasht.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/wncri.org\/2026\/04\/28\/female-inmates-join-week-118-despite-threats\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Read more<\/a><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Iran Regime\u2019s Revolutionary Courts: Instruments of Repression Disguised as Justice<\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ignleft wp-image-344143 size-medium\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026-300x169.jpg\" alt=\"NCRI supporters rally near the White House in Washington, D.C., to protest the execution of political prisoners in Iran on April 5, 2026\" width=\"300\" height=\"169\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026-300x169.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026-768x432.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026-747x420.jpg 747w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026-150x84.jpg 150w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026-696x391.jpg 696w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/04\/ncri-supporters-washington-rally-05042026.jpg 1000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"517\" data-end=\"936\">Since the escalation of nationwide unrest in January 2026, the Iran regime\u2019s judiciary has sharply intensified its use of the death penalty. Even amid wartime conditions\u2014when court operations were partially disrupted and due process severely compromised\u2014death sentences not only continued but increased. This trend underscores a broader reality: executions are not incidental within the Iran regime; they are strategic.\u00a0The issuance and implementation of death sentences remain among the most severe mechanisms of repression employed by the Iran regime. At the center of this system are the Revolutionary Courts\u2014judicial bodies that have, for decades, functioned less as instruments of justice and more as enforcers of political control.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"1304\" data-end=\"1688\">Established in the immediate aftermath of the 1979 revolution by order of Ruhollah Khomeini, these courts have operated with sweeping authority. From the era of Sadegh Khalkhali, their first head, to the current judiciary leadership under Gholamhossein Mohseni Eje\u2019i, thousands have been sentenced to death on vague or politically motivated charges, often without fair trial standards.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/irannewsupdate.com\/news\/human-rights\/iran-regimes-revolutionary-courts-instruments-of-repression-disguised-as-justice\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Read more<\/a><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Unemployment in Iran: A Silent Engine of Social Erosion<\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-331575 alignleft\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Iranian-construction-workers.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"300\" height=\"200\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Iranian-construction-workers.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/05\/Iranian-construction-workers-150x100.jpg 150w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"509\" data-end=\"716\">Today, unemployment in Iran increasingly resembles an invisible queue\u2014millions of educated young people standing in limbo, with neither realistic prospects for employment nor a clear vision for their future.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"718\" data-end=\"1174\">What was once considered a conventional economic indicator has evolved into a mechanism of gradual social erosion. Even before the recent war, millions of young Iranians faced a harsh reality: precarious employment, insufficient income, and forced detachment from their fields of expertise. Now, amid intensifying economic and military pressures, this condition has escalated into what can only be described as a form of \u201ceconomic warfare against society.\u201d<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"1221\" data-end=\"1576\">Unemployment in Iran is not cyclical\u2014it is structural. Under the system of Velayat-e Faqih, long-standing policies have systematically weakened productive sectors of the economy. Dependence on unstable revenues, rent-seeking practices, and the suppression of an independent private sector have eroded the labor market\u2019s capacity to absorb skilled workers.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/irannewsupdate.com\/news\/economy\/unemployment-in-iran-a-silent-engine-of-social-erosion\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Read more<\/a><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Iran Regime\u2019s Shift Toward Praetorian Rule Signals Deepening Crisis<\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-314192 alignleft\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/12\/irgc-iran-soldiers.jpg\" alt=\"irgc iran soldiers\" width=\"300\" height=\"188\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/12\/irgc-iran-soldiers.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2023\/12\/irgc-iran-soldiers-150x94.jpg 150w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"550\" data-end=\"941\">In the aftermath of sustained war-driven policies and the broader consequences of its strategic decisions, the Iran regime is exhibiting clear signs of structural transformation. What was once presented as a hybrid political system is now increasingly diverging from conventional governance models, moving decisively toward a concentration of power within security and military institutions.\u00a0Over recent years, a gradual yet unmistakable shift has taken place within the Iran regime. Formal state institutions have seen their influence diminish, while security and military bodies have expanded their authority across political and executive domains. This evolving dynamic aligns with what political theory defines as \u201cpraetorian governance.\u201d<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"1358\" data-end=\"1814\">At the center of this transformation stands the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C), whose role has expanded far beyond its original military mandate. Its growing influence across political, economic, and administrative spheres has blurred the boundary between formal governance and parallel power structures. Decision-making is now increasingly concentrated within opaque and restricted circles, eroding institutional transparency and accountability.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/irannewsupdate.com\/news\/infightings\/iran-regimes-shift-toward-praetorian-rule-signals-deepening-crisis\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Read more<\/a><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Iran\u2019s Regime Nearing Oil Export Deadlock<\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-343767 alignleft\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/oil-raffinery-on-fire.jpg\" alt=\"\" width=\"300\" height=\"164\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/oil-raffinery-on-fire.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/03\/oil-raffinery-on-fire-150x82.jpg 150w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">Bloomberg, citing the analytics firm Kpler, reported that the Iranian regime is facing a growing oil storage crisis, with remaining spare capacity to store crude oil expected to last only about 12 to 22 more days.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">According to the report, a naval blockade by the United States against ports controlled by the Iranian regime has sharply reduced oil exports, and the loading of crude oil from these ports has dropped by about 70%.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">Kpler states that crude oil exports by the Iranian regime have fallen from an average of about 1.85 million barrels per day in March to around 567,000 barrels per day. At the same time, tanker traffic through the Strait of Hormuz has nearly stopped, and the firm reported that it has not observed any tanker successfully bypassing the United States naval blockade around the area.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><a href=\"https:\/\/iranfocus.com\/economy\/57731-irans-regime-nearing-oil-export-deadlock\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Read more<\/a><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\">Restrictions, Pressure, and Detention of Families of Opponents of Iran\u2019s Regime<\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ignleft wp-image-39220 size-full\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/01\/detention-center.jpg\" alt=\"detention-center\" width=\"296\" height=\"200\" \/><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">According to a report by Sky News on April 26, Iran\u2019s regime has intensified its repressive policies against opponents.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">In recent weeks, the policies of Iran\u2019s regime toward opposition figures living abroad have seen a noticeable escalation; policies that have not been limited to direct political prosecution but have expanded to include legal, administrative, and financial pressure tools, the imposition of restrictions that prevent them from managing their assets, and also targeting their relatives inside the country. This process begins at the stage of arrest and continues through to the implementation of the sentence. At all stages, there are signs of widespread human rights violations. Data published by the Baluchestan Human Rights Documentation Network presents a consistent picture of this process over the period from 2013 to 2026.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">In these cases, executions have mainly been carried out based on security-related charges. Accusations such as \u201carmed rebellion\u201d (baghi), \u201cenmity against God\u201d (moharebeh), and \u201ccorruption on earth\u201d (efsad-e fel-arz) have been raised in most instances. These charges are raised in a closed security environment. Many defendants have not had the opportunity to effectively defend themselves. Names such as Amer Ramesh, Abdolbaset Dehani, and Javid Dehghan Khaled appear among these cases. The handling of these cases has lacked necessary transparency.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"685\" data-end=\"1002\"><a href=\"https:\/\/iranfocus.com\/human-rights\/57734-irans-regime-ramps-up-execution-of-baluch-political-prisoners-to-control-society\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Read more<\/a><\/p>\n<hr \/>\n<h3 style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"685\" data-end=\"1002\">Born Behind Bars: Tasnim\u2019s Childhood Stolen in Evin Prison<\/h3>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"685\" data-end=\"1002\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-medium wp-image-243249 alignleft\" src=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/07\/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min-1-300x150.jpg\" alt=\"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min (1)\" width=\"300\" height=\"150\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/07\/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min-1-300x150.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/07\/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min-1-768x384.jpg 768w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/07\/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min-1-150x75.jpg 150w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/07\/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min-1-696x348.jpg 696w, https:\/\/www.ncr-iran.org\/en\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/07\/Evin-Prison-Zeinab-Hamrang-min-1.jpg 1000w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 300px) 100vw, 300px\" \/><\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\" data-start=\"685\" data-end=\"1002\">Before her eyes could adjust to the colors of the world, Tasnim learned to see walls.
